'Sweet Maple Sausage Gravy'

Ingredients

2 tablespoons olive oil
1/2 cup pureed onion (1 whole small)
12 oz. package breakfast sausages (your favorite kind)
1/4 cup all purpose flour
1/8 teaspoon cayenne pepper
3/4 cup half & half
1/2 cup milk
1/4 cup maple syrup
salt & pepper, to taste

Directions

1. Saute pureed onion and breakfast sausage in large skillet over medium heat with olive oil until meat has browned completely. As the meat cooks, be sure to break apart into smaller pieces (do this if you're using ground sausage).

2. Sprinkle in flour and cayenne pepper. Stir to moisten flour and cook for 1 minute. Pour in milk and half & half. After a minute or two, gravy should start to thicken. Once it has thickened remove from heat, stir in maple syrup and salt & pepper to taste.

3. Serve over warm biscuits
